After Chancellorsville: Letters from the Heart: The Civil War Letters of Private Walter G. Dunn and Emma Randolph by Judith A. Bailey,
Emma Randolph, a young woman not yet twenty, wrote to her distant cousin, Private Walter G. Dunn of the 11th New Jersey Infantry. He lay in a crowded, filthy hospital ward during the Civil War. They corresponded when Walter went off to war, but their real story only began when he was carried from the smoke and carnage of Chancellorsville to a hospital in Baltimore. There, barely recovered, he aided overworked surgeons when the Gettysburg wounded poured into the city, and regularly took up his pen to relay everyday events that became history. She replied in kind. At home, men were torn by guilt, women lost in grief, and a presidential election loomed. This was the American Civil War for many who lived it, overwhelming and ultimately tragic. Viewed through the eyes of a courageous youth and an unforgettable young woman.

Year of Morphines: Poems by Betsy Brown,
Betsy Brown is no stranger to loss. Breast cancer runs rampant in her family; both her mother and her thirty-two-year-old sister died of the disease and another sister has been diagnosed with its late stages. Her father also fell victim to cancer, this time pancreatic. The poems in Brown's stunning first book pivot around the mechanisms we use in facing loss and fear -- whether those confrontations are as wrenching as a bone marrow transplant or as confused as a brief love. In lyric verses with a driving narrative force, the poet depicts loved ones coping with illness, sometimes achieving recovery, and reshaping a family. From his hospital bed a father relates "the color of his pain-killers, / the in-and-out narcotic conversations / of the doomed." A woman recalls Baltimore, where her sister received treatment, as "a city of doctors, messy brain scans, / slick cobblestoned lanes thick/ with Christmas." She returns to the spot where her sister's cremated remains were scattered, relishing "the secrets of ashes, / the clean wash of lake water / like all the nights we sat / with the little waves lapping." An unusually intimate collection, Year of Morphines is both a heartbreaking portrait of the process of death and encouraging evidence of life's perseverance.



Howard County General Hospital - Howard County General Hospital is a non-profit hospital affiliated with Baltimore's Johns Hopkins Hospital and located in Columbia, Maryland, at the intersection of Cedar Lane and Little Patuxent Parkway, in the Village of Hickory Ridge. It serves as the primary medical facility for Howard County, Maryland.

Johns Hopkins Hospital - The Johns Hopkins Hospital is a teaching hospital in Baltimore, Maryland. It was founded using money from a bequest by philanthropist Johns Hopkins.

Spring Grove Hospital Center - Spring Grove Hospital Center is a mental hospital located in the Baltimore, Maryland suburb of Catonsville.

The Sheppard and Enoch Pratt Hospital - The Sheppard and Enoch Pratt Hospital is a mental hospital located in the north Baltimore, Maryland suburb of Towson.
